How to use Bootstrap's list style?

Let’s talk about the basics first. You need to know that Bootstrap is based on the CSS framework. It provides a set of predefined styles. You only need to use the appropriate class name to apply these styles. For lists, Bootstrap mainly provides three types of lists: unordered lists ( ul ), ordered lists ( ol ) and description lists ( dl ). These three lists are available in native HTML, and Bootstrap just adds some extra style classes to them.

The core lies in understanding several key classes provided by Bootstrap. The most commonly used one is .list-unstyled . This class will remove the default list style, such as bullets ( or numbers) before list items. If you want a simple, unmodified list, this thing is simply a magical tool. Code example:

1

<code class="html"><ul class="list-unstyled"> <li>Item 1</li> <li>Item 2</li> <li>Item 3</li> </ul></code>

Copy after login

Then there is .list-inline , which allows list items to be arranged horizontally, and is often used in navigation menus or tag clouds. See an example:

1

<code class="html"><ul class="list-inline"> <li class="list-inline-item">Item 1</li> <li class="list-inline-item">Item 2</li> <li class="list-inline-item">Item 3</li> </ul></code>

Copy after login

Note that list-inline-item class is used with list-inline , which adds some margins to each list item to make them look more comfortable.

To be more advanced, you can combine Bootstrap's grid system to layout the list. For example, you can place the list items in different columns to create more complex layouts. This is more flexible and needs to be adjusted according to actual needs. There is no fixed pattern in this aspect, it depends entirely on your design sense.

Of course, there are some pitfalls that need to be paid attention to. For example, if you use .list-inline but don't add list-inline-item class for each list item, the list items may not be arranged horizontally because this class really works. For example, if your list items are very long and horizontal arrangement may cause confusion in layout. At this time, you need to consider using responsive design or a different layout method.
